Jeju Air Launches Incheon-Jeju Route: What This Means for Foreign Tourists

[iNews24 Reporter Seol Jae-yun] Jeju Air kicked off a three-month pilot of a new Incheon–Jeju route on May 12 — a move that should make it much easier for international travelers landing at Incheon International Airport to reach Jeju.

On the trial’s first day, May 12, the service departed Jeju International Airport at 9:45 a.m., arriving at Incheon International Airport at 11:00 a.m. The return flight left Incheon at 11:35 a.m. and landed in Jeju at 12:50 p.m. The inaugural flights reported a 93.1% load factor.

Starting May 16, the schedule shifts to an afternoon slot: departing Jeju at 3:55 p.m. and arriving in Incheon at 5:10 p.m., then leaving Incheon at 6:05 p.m. and arriving back in Jeju at 7:25 p.m. Through May 30, the service will operate on Tuesdays and Fridays.

With Jeju Air operating this route, international travelers arriving at Incheon can complete domestic check-in there and fly straight to Jeju without routing through Gimpo International Airport. The service is also expected to make overseas travel more convenient for Jeju residents.

According to the Jeju Tourism Big Data Service Platform’s “Statistics on Foreign Visitors Arriving in Jeju,” 2,242,187 foreign visitors came to Jeju last year, a 17.7% increase from 1,905,696 in 2024. Foreign arrivals in the first quarter of this year rose 29.3% compared with the same period last year.

A Jeju Air spokesperson said, “As international visitation to Jeju continues to grow, operating the Incheon–Jeju route will help promote balanced regional tourism growth and improve travel convenience for island residents.”
